0 Subscribers Myths are ancient stories passed down through generations to explain natural phenomena, religious beliefs, and cultural traditions. They often feature gods, goddesses, supernatural beings, and heroic figures, offering moral lessons and insights into the beliefs and values of a society. Myths serve to make sense of the unexplainable, provide cultural identity, and preserve history. In different cultures worldwide, myths have played a crucial role in shaping collective understanding and offering explanations for the mysteries of the world.
